Senior journalists working on proposal to save Newshub ‘in some form’

Newshub news

In a ‘bombshell’ announcement this week, Newshub’s foreign owners told staff they intend to shut down the ailing legacy media organisation in June.

Newshub senior reporter Michael Morrah told state-subsidised news outlet NZ Herald a group of senior Newshub journalists is planning to meet next week to draft a proposal in hopes of saving the news operation in some capacity. They have been given a two-week consultation period by Warner Bros. Discovery (WBD) to discuss and present proposals, which may be extended. Morrah said the aim was to maintain some form of the newsroom and keep people employed, though no specific plans have been made yet.

‘Certainly as a group [of] our 6pm reporters, we want to come together and try to come up with some sort of plan [to present to] management [and] see if they’re going to listen to that, give us serious consideration,’ he told the NZ Herald.

Morrah said the plan to close Newshub was unexpected decision, calling the announcement as a ‘bombshell.’ The announcement had affected staff heavily, with reports of people being stressed, shocked, and even crying. Up to 350 jobs at WBD in New Zealand could be lost, 200 of which are in news-related roles. Despite the doom Morrah vowed to continue reporting ‘until the lights go out.’

Morrah also criticised the lack of government support for the organisation amid declining television advertising revenues and the economic downturn following Covid-19. Attempts to get relief from transmission fees charged by government-owned entity Kordia had also proved fruitless. There were also no laws in New Zealand that require streaming services to contribute to local production, unlike in Canada and Australia.

Morrah said the loss of Newshub not only be a personal one, for him and current staff, but also to the country as a whole.

‘I think losing an entire newsroom is incredibly damaging, not just for myself and my colleagues, but for society at large, the fabric of New Zealand – that’s bad for democracy,’ he said.
